A concept map is a visual organizer that can enrich students' understanding of a new concept. Using a graphic organizer, students think about the concept in several ways. Most concept map organizers engage students in answering questions such as, "What is it? What is it like? What are some examples?" Concept maps deepen understanding and comprehension

.Why use a concept map?

  • It helps children organize new information.
  • It helps students to make meaningful connections between the main idea and other information.
